  2. Oct 2, 2023 · A better option is to use the open-source Flash Player emulator Ruffle. This free download is compatible with modern operating systems, including Windows, Mac, and Linux. Once it's installed, you can simply double-click an .SWF file, choose to open in Ruffle, and enjoy.

  8. Oct 12, 2022 · Usually, there’s little explanation involved, which leaves you thinking, “Do I really need to install Adobe Flash Player on Mac?” The short answer is no, you don’t. While Adobe officially ended support for Flash Player, you should avoid installing it.
